How they compare
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(excluding high income) currently reports 154.70 billion BoP, current US$ against 91.62 billion BoP, current US$ in Australia, a difference of 63.08 billion BoP, current US$.
That makes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(excluding high income)'s figure about 1.7 times Australia's.
Across all 23 years both countries report,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(excluding high income) has been ahead every year.
Australia ranks 25th and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(excluding high income) ranks 28th of 200 countries.
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(excluding high income) has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
Exports of services are services provided by residents to non-residents.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
